Bicycling once again has become a trend in big cities, including Jakarta. As a form of common transportation in the world, bicycling starts to gain its fame by government’s efforts in some cities in emphasizing the bicycling activity through special programs. The amount of bicycles, almost twice the public transportations, but as mentioned, to emphasize the bicycling activites, countries such as Netherlands, Denmark, Belgia and German have been developing special roads for bicycle riders, each with equal rights to use the roads separately from the motors/cars riders. With separated parking lot, bicycle rents with bail are given back, even special bicycle guarantees, everything is cultivated for the sake of increasing yet enhancing bicycling activity. In big cities like Jakarta, the bikers’ community has convinced workers to ride their bikes when going to work. This program is called bike to work (B2W). One of the concrete action we can perform to prevent global warming is to lure others to apply the “safe transportations” in their everyday lives. Bicycle, is one of them.References
